The average French worker has never had it so good - or so it seems.

The introduction of a 35-hour working work means millions of employees spend more time having fun with family and friends, instead of slaving away in the office or factory.

The legislation, introduced in phases since it was approved by Parliament in 1999, has resulted in shorter working days, four-day working weeks or extra long holidays.

[snip]

But the 35-hour working week has come at a price.

With fewer people at work at any one time, more jobs have been needed.

And it has largely been the French tax payer who has had to foot bill to pay for their wages.

French corporate taxes are among the highest in the EU and many firms have moved to "business friendlier" countries like the UK.
